-
- 将内存中的图像数据作为文件上传至服务器的教程
- 本教程详细阐述了如何在不将图像数据保存到本地文件系统的情况下,将其从内存(如剪贴板Bitmap)作为文件发送到服务器。核心方法包括将内存中的图像(如Bitmap)转换为字节流,并通过HTTPmultipart/form-data请求进行高效、安全的传输。教程将涵盖客户端数据准备、请求构建、服务器端处理概述及注意事项。
- js教程 . web前端 650 2025-09-30 15:27:01
-
- 如何构建一个无依赖的、轻量级的虚拟 DOM 库?
- 答案是构建轻量级虚拟DOM库需用JS对象模拟DOM,通过h函数创建VNode,patch实现diff与最小更新,mount挂载,update驱动视图,核心精简无依赖。
- js教程 . web前端 161 2025-09-30 15:23:03
-
- 优化动态HTML中的JavaScript:告别内联脚本,拥抱事件委托
- 本文探讨了在动态生成的HTML元素中添加JavaScript事件的优化方法。针对为每个动态元素嵌入独立标签的低效问题,我们提出并详细讲解了事件委托(EventDelegation)这一高效模式。通过将事件监听器附加到父元素,可以统一处理所有子元素的事件,从而简化代码、提高性能并增强可维护性,避免不必要的页面刷新。
- js教程 . web前端 177 2025-09-30 15:20:56
-
- React应用中通过CDN集成react-select:依赖管理与实践
- 本教程旨在指导开发者如何在ReactJS项目中通过CDN正确引入和使用react-select组件。许多用户在直接引入react-selectCDN时遇到selectisnotdefined错误,这是因为react-select依赖于React、ReactDOM、Emotion等多个库。文章将详细列出所有必需的CDN链接及其正确的加载顺序,并提供完整的示例代码,确保react-select功能正常运行。
- js教程 . web前端 749 2025-09-30 15:20:30
-
- 为HTML范围滑块添加动态居中文本提示
- 本教程将详细介绍如何利用CSS伪元素(::after)、HTMLdata-*属性和JavaScript,为标准的HTML范围滑块(inputtype="range")添加一个动态更新的居中文本提示。通过这种方法,开发者可以优雅地在滑块轨道中心显示当前值或自定义信息,避免使用过时或不推荐的HTML标签和内联样式,从而提升用户体验和代码可维护性。
- js教程 . web前端 894 2025-09-30 15:18:27
-
- css属性transition-property与transition-duration应用
- transition-property指定过渡的CSS属性,transition-duration设置过渡时间。例如按钮hover时背景色0.3秒变深、宽度0.6秒拉长,使样式变化更平滑。
- css教程 . web前端 269 2025-09-30 15:16:02
-
- 深入理解 Express.js 中间件中的 next 参数
- 本文深入探讨Express.js中间件中next参数的关键作用。next用于将控制权传递给下一个中间件或路由处理程序,确保请求处理流程的连续性。文章详细解释了调用next的必要性、不调用next导致的问题,以及next在错误处理中的高级应用,帮助开发者构建健壮的Express应用。
- js教程 . web前端 1021 2025-09-30 15:11:00
-
- Angular按钮中复杂标签文本的局部样式控制指南
- 本文旨在解决Angular按钮标签中部分文本的样式化问题。当按钮的label属性被整体绑定时,难以对其中特定部分进行独立样式控制。教程将详细介绍如何通过在元素内部使用多个标签来构建复合文本内容,从而实现对每个文本片段的精细化样式管理,并提供最佳实践建议,包括使用CSS类和动态样式绑定。
- html教程 . web前端 398 2025-09-30 15:08:29
-
- Django表单输入重定向到动态URL路径的实现
- 本文详细介绍了如何在Django项目中,将HTML表单的输入值动态地追加到URL路径中,而非作为查询参数或停留在原页面。通过引入一个中间视图来处理表单提交,获取用户输入,并利用Django的redirect功能将其重定向到包含该输入值的目标URL路径,从而实现更简洁、用户友好的URL结构。
- html教程 . web前端 233 2025-09-30 15:08:16
-
- CSS与JavaScript实现非关联DOM元素悬停交互效果
- 本文探讨如何通过悬停一个DOM元素来改变另一个非其子元素或非其兄弟元素的样式。针对不同DOM结构,教程将介绍三种实现方案:CSS相邻兄弟选择器(~)、JavaScript动态类控制,以及前瞻性的CSS:has()伪类。重点讲解每种方法的适用场景、代码示例及兼容性考量,旨在帮助开发者灵活实现复杂的悬停交互效果。
- html教程 . web前端 501 2025-09-30 15:08:01
-
- 如何编写一个 Node.js 的 C++ 插件来执行高性能的数值计算?
- 使用N-API编写C++插件可显著提升Node.js数值计算性能。通过node-addon-api封装,结合binding.gyp配置和node-gyp构建,实现如矩阵乘法等密集计算任务。C++代码利用N-API接口与JavaScript交互,在保证版本兼容性的同时发挥本地代码效率。调用时需注意减少JS与原生层间数据传输开销,启用-O3编译优化,并合理处理错误与内存。适用于科学计算、图像处理等高性能需求场景。
- js教程 . web前端 669 2025-09-30 15:07:03
-
- Angular按钮文本局部样式控制:实现分段显示与独立样式定制
- 本教程将指导您如何在Angular应用中对按钮的文本标签进行局部样式控制。通过放弃单一的label属性,转而利用多个内联元素来承载不同的文本段落,您可以轻松实现对按钮标签内特定文字的字体大小、颜色等样式进行独立设置,从而提升界面的灵活性和视觉表现力。
- html教程 . web前端 419 2025-09-30 15:05:48
-
- Markdown中图片与文本间距调整:避免紧贴的布局技巧
- 本教程旨在解决Markdown文件中图片与文本紧贴的问题,提供两种有效的间距调整方法。通过使用CSS内联样式中的margin属性,可以直接在图片周围添加空白;或者采用CSS多列布局,通过column-gap实现更灵活的图文分离。文章将详细介绍这两种方案的实现代码和适用场景,帮助用户优化网页布局,提升内容可读性。
- html教程 . web前端 869 2025-09-30 15:05:36
-
- 使用JavaScript动态创建HTML表格:从用户输入到页面呈现
- 本教程详细介绍了如何利用JavaScript根据用户输入的行数和列数动态生成HTML表格并呈现在网页上。文章将纠正常见的字符串操作误区,并提供使用循环构建表格HTML结构的正确方法,确保实现响应式且功能完善的表格生成功能。
- html教程 . web前端 960 2025-09-30 15:05:01
-
- 如何用WebGL实现一个简单的3D渲染引擎?
- 答案是使用WebGL可构建基础3D渲染引擎:先获取canvas上下文并初始化环境,设置清屏色和深度测试;接着编写GLSL顶点和片元着色器,编译并链接成程序;然后定义几何数据如三角形顶点,上传至GPU缓冲区并与着色器attribute绑定;通过gl-matrix生成模型视图和投影矩阵,并传入uniform变量;最后利用requestAnimationFrame创建渲染循环,持续更新矩阵并调用drawArrays绘制图形。此流程构成了一个完整的最小3D渲染系统,支持后续扩展纹理、光照等功能。
- js教程 . web前端 562 2025-09-30 15:02:02
PHP讨论组
组员:3305人话题:1500
P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

